"Beautiful place but need to go into it thinking it’s more like an Airbnb. Do
Your shopping before you arrive as there is nothing there. The onsite restaurant is amazing but not open often. No breakfast included even though on booking it says it is. You’ll need to buy essentials like milk, coffee, tea, basically everything food wise but it has its own kitchen and fridge freezer and cutlery etc.
Amazing views
Pool great
Waterfall appreciated !
We booked the jacuzzi room and it was lovely.
Sleep With shutters closed as you’ll hear every dog and cockerel within miles in the valley. It can be peaceful but not from 04:30!!
The air conditioning was welcoming and worked well and was quiet.
There’s alot of flies but we bought a huge can of spray to keep them at bay in the apartment.
The room doesn’t get cleaned daily but that was fine with us as it didn’t need doing.
There is one guy (Jose) who looks after the whole area who speaks no English but very friendly and as helpful as he can be. But I was on WhatsApp with the owner who would relay messages to Jose.
If you walk down into the village square (5mins) there is a wonderful kiosk that does great Tapas etc and the locals frequent it nightly which shows how good it is. You’ll need google translate and it is perfectly Spanish speaking only. We went often as the food was wonderful. The prices were extremely low. All in all, we would definitely go back."
